About ethyl 2-methyl-6-propylpyridine-3-carboxylate
ethyl 2-methyl-6-propylpyridine-3-carboxylate (PubChem CID 3015957) has the molecular formula C12H17NO2
and a molecular weight of 207.27 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ethyl 2-methyl-6-propylpyridine-3-carboxylate.
